GolfWRX is live this week from the 2015 Farmers Insurance Open at Torrey Pines Golf Club in San Diego, Calif. Three rounds of the event are held on the South course, a par-72 that measures 7,698 yards, and one of the players’ first two rounds is played on the North course, a par-72 measuring 7,052 yards.

A strong field at this year’s Farmers Insurance Open includes Justin Rose (ranked No. 5 in the Official World Golf Rankings), Jordan Spieth (No. 9), Rickie Fowler (No. 12), Jimmy Walker (No. 13), Phil Mickelson (No. 18), 2014 FedEx Cup Champion Billy Horschel (No. 17), last week’s winner Brooks Koepka (No. 19) and Dustin Johnson (No. 23).

Johnson makes his return to competition this week after a six-month leave of absence for personal reasons, and the recent birth of his first child with Paulina Gretzky.

Tiger Woods, an eight-time winner at Torrey Pines, will also be in the field after dropping outside the top 50 (No. 56). He looks to bounce back from a last place finish at last week’s Waste Management Phoenix Open at TPC Scottsdale.

In last year’s Farmers Insurance Open, Scott Stallings emerged from a five-way tie with a birdie on No. 18 to win by a stroke.
